§ 61-97.2100 - GENERAL CONSTRUCTION
Current through Register Vol. 46, No. 3, March 25, 2022
A. Gases, flammable
and nonflammable, shall be handled and stored in compliance with provisions of
the codes officially adopted by the South Carolina Building Codes Council and
the South Carolina State Fire Marshal.
B. Safety precautions shall be taken against
fire and other hazards when oxygen is dispensed, administered, or stored. "No
Smoking" signs shall be posted conspicuously, and cylinders shall be properly
secured in place. In "Smoke-Free" Facilities, "No Smoking" signs shall not be
required provided all four (4) of the following conditions are met:
1. Smoking is prohibited;
2. The Facility nonsmoking policy is strictly
enforced;
3. "Smoke-Free" signs are
strategically placed at all major entrances; and
4. A facility shall have "No Smoking" signs
where oxygen is stored. (I)
